Association Between Coronary Assessment in Heart Failure and Clinical Outcomes Within a Safety-Net Setting Using a
Matthew S Durstenfeld1, Anjali Thakkar1, Yifei Ma1
1Division of Cardiology at Zuckerberg San Francisco General and Department of Medicine, University of California, San Francisco (UCSF).
Circulation. Cardiovascular Quality and Outcomes
|April 29, 2024
Summary
Early coronary assessment after heart failure diagnosis is linked to lower mortality. Disparities exist in who receives this assessment, with women and older individuals less likely to undergo it. Further research is needed to confirm findings.
Area of Science:
- Cardiology
- Public Health
- Health Services Research
Background:
- Ischemic cardiomyopathy is the primary cause of heart failure (HF).
- Coronary assessment is infrequently performed after HF diagnosis, with no existing randomized trials.
- Disparities in coronary assessment exist within safety-net populations.
Purpose of the Study:
- To identify factors associated with coronary assessment post-HF diagnosis.
- To evaluate the association of early coronary assessment with mortality and other outcomes.
- To explore disparities in access to coronary assessment.
Main Methods:
- Utilized an electronic health record cohort (2001-2019) of individuals with HF.
- Employed target trial emulation and propensity scores for causal inference.
- Used national death records to ascertain mortality and included falsification endpoints.
Main Results:
- 26.9% of HF patients completed coronary assessment; women, older individuals, and those unstably housed were less likely to be assessed.
- Early coronary assessment was associated with lower all-cause mortality (HR 0.84) and a composite outcome (HR 0.86).
- Early assessment correlated with increased revascularization (OR 7.6) and medical therapy use (OR 2.5).
Conclusions:
- Disparities in coronary assessment after HF diagnosis persist and are not fully explained by traditional risk factors.
- Early coronary assessment may improve HF outcomes, potentially through increased revascularization and guideline-directed medical therapy.
- The certainty of these findings is limited by potential unmeasured confounding.
